常用的linux命令有哪些类型

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    常用的Linux命令可以分为以下几个类型:

    1. 文件和目录管理命令:包括ls(列出目录内容)、cd(切换目录)、pwd(显示当前所在目录)、mkdir(创建目录)、rm(删除文件或目录)等命令。

    2. 文件操作命令:包括cat(查看文件内容)、touch(创建空文件或修改文件时间)、cp(复制文件或目录)、mv(移动或重命名文件或目录)等命令。

    3. 文件权限管理命令:包括chmod(修改文件或目录权限)、chown(修改文件或目录所属用户或组)、chgrp(修改文件或目录所属组)等命令。

    4. 系统信息命令:包括hostname(显示主机名)、uname(显示系统信息)、top(实时显示系统资源使用情况)等命令。

    5. 网络管理命令:包括ping(测试网络连通性)、ifconfig(配置网络接口信息)、netstat(显示网络连接信息)等命令。

    6. 进程管理命令:包括ps(显示进程状态信息)、kill(结束进程)、top(实时显示进程资源使用情况)等命令。

    7. 网络通信命令:包括ssh(远程登录)、scp(远程文件复制)、ftp(文件传输)、wget(下载文件)等命令。

    8. 系统管理命令:包括reboot(重新启动系统)、shutdown(关机)、service(管理系统服务)、crontab(定时任务)等命令。

    此外,还有许多其他类型的命令,如文本处理命令(如grep、sed、awk等)、压缩和解压命令(如tar、zip等)、系统监控命令(如vmstat、sar等)等,根据实际需求可以选择相应的命令来完成相关任务。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    常用的Linux命令可以分为以下几个类型:

    1. 文件操作命令:
    – ls:列出目录内容
    – cp:复制文件或目录
    – mv:移动文件或目录
    – rm:删除文件或目录
    – touch:创建空文件或更新文件时间戳

    2. 目录操作命令:
    – cd:切换工作目录
    – mkdir:创建目录
    – rmdir:删除空目录
    – pwd:显示当前工作目录

    3. 文件查看命令:
    – cat:显示文件内容
    – more/less:逐页查看文件内容
    – head/tail:查看文件开头/结尾内容
    – grep:搜索文本文件中的指定字符串

    4. 文件权限与用户管理命令:
    – chmod:修改文件权限
    – chown:修改文件所有者
    – chgrp:修改文件所属组
    – useradd:创建新用户
    – userdel:删除用户

    5. 网络命令:
    – ifconfig:查看和配置网络接口
    – ping:测试与目标主机的连通性
    – ssh:远程登录其他主机
    – wget:下载文件
    – curl:发起HTTP请求

    6. 系统状态和进程管理命令:
    – top:实时显示系统资源使用情况
    – ps:列出当前进程信息
    – kill:发送信号给进程
    – service/systemctl:管理系统服务
    – df/du:查看文件系统使用情况

    以上仅是常见的Linux命令类型,实际上Linux命令非常丰富,涵盖了各种系统管理、网络管理、软件安装等方面的操作。对于初学者来说,掌握这些常用命令是入门Linux的基础。通过使用这些命令,可以有效地管理和操作Linux系统。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    常用的Linux命令可以分为以下几个类型:

    1. 文件和目录操作命令:用于管理和操作文件和目录。
    2. 系统管理命令:用于管理和监控系统、进程和服务。
    3. 用户管理命令:用于管理用户账户和权限。
    4. 网络管理命令:用于配置和管理网络设置。
    5. 磁盘管理命令:用于磁盘分区、格式化和挂载等操作。
    6. 软件包管理命令:用于安装、更新和卸载软件包。
    7. 文本处理命令:用于处理和操作文本文件。
    8. 系统信息查看命令:用于查看系统信息和状态。
    9. Shell脚本命令:用于编写和执行Shell脚本。

    下面将详细介绍每个类型的常用命令。

    一、文件和目录操作命令:
    1. cd:切换当前工作目录。
    2. ls:列出目录中的文件和子目录。
    3. cp:复制文件或目录。
    4. mv:移动文件或目录。
    5. rm:删除文件或目录。
    6. mkdir:创建新目录。
    7. rmdir:删除空目录。
    8. touch:创建空文件或更改文件时间戳。
    9. cat:查看文件内容。
    10. grep:在文件中搜索指定的文本。
    11. find:在目录中查找文件。
    12. chmod:修改文件或目录的权限。

    二、系统管理命令:
    1. ps:查看当前系统进程。
    2. top:实时监控系统资源使用情况。
    3. kill:终止指定进程。
    4. shutdown:关闭系统。
    5. reboot:重启系统。
    6. systemctl:管理系统服务。
    7. ifconfig:查看和配置网络接口。
    8. netstat:查看网络连接和网络统计信息。
    9. ping:测试与网络主机的连通性。

    三、用户管理命令:
    1. su:切换用户或设置用户身份。
    2. sudo:以超级用户权限执行命令。
    3. useradd:添加新用户。
    4. passwd:修改用户密码。
    5. usermod:修改用户属性。
    6. userdel:删除用户。
    7. groupadd:添加新用户组。
    8. groupmod:修改用户组属性。
    9. groupdel:删除用户组。

    四、网络管理命令:
    1. ifconfig:查看和配置网络接口。
    2. ip:显示和配置网络设备和路由表。
    3. telnet:远程登录到其他主机。
    4. ssh:通过安全的方式远程登录到其他主机。
    5. wget:从网络上下载文件。
    6. curl:通过URL发送请求。
    7. traceroute:显示数据包到达目标主机的路径。
    8. nslookup:查询域名解析信息。

    五、磁盘管理命令:
    1. fdisk:磁盘分区工具。
    2. mkfs:创建文件系统。
    3. mount:挂载文件系统。
    4. umount:卸载文件系统。
    5. df:查看磁盘使用情况。
    6. du:查看文件或目录的磁盘使用情况。

    六、软件包管理命令:
    1. apt-get:Debian和Ubuntu系统的软件包管理工具。
    2. yum:CentOS和Fedora系统的软件包管理工具。
    3. dnf:Fedora系统的软件包管理工具。
    4. pacman:Arch Linux系统的软件包管理工具。

    七、文本处理命令:
    1. grep:在文件中搜索指定的文本。
    2. sed:根据指定规则对文件进行文本替换和处理。
    3. awk:用于处理文本文件的数据流。
    4. cut:根据指定的字段和分隔符来分割文件内容。
    5. sort:对文件内容进行排序。
    6. uniq:去重,检查和删除重复行。
    7. head:显示文件的前几行。
    8. tail:显示文件的后几行。
    9. wc:统计文件的行数、字数和字节数。

    八、系统信息查看命令:
    1. uname:查看系统信息。
    2. uptime:显示系统的运行时间和负载信息。
    3. dmesg:显示系统启动信息。
    4. lspci:显示系统的PCI设备信息。
    5. lsusb:显示系统的USB设备信息。
    6. lscpu:查看CPU信息。
    7. free:显示系统内存使用情况。
    8. df:查看磁盘使用情况。

    九、Shell脚本命令:
    1. echo:输出文本或变量的内容。
    2. if:条件判断语句。
    3. for:循环语句。
    4. while:循环语句。
    5. case:多分支条件语句。
    6. read:从标准输入中读取值。
    7. exit:退出Shell脚本。

    这些是常用的Linux命令,掌握了这些命令,可以更好地操作和管理Linux系统。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部